Acer Ferrari 4005WLMi Notebook Review (page 11)Category: Mobile [ 03/24/2006 | 02:59 PM ] The 3DMark benchmark uses 3D scenes rendered by its own engine to reveal the potential of the computer’s graphics subsystem:
It could have been predicted beforehand that the newer graphics solution from ATI would be head above NVIDIA’s graphics core irrespective of the power source. We’ll see the same in the rest of our graphical tests. Next, we tested the sub-notebook in Quake 3 , in two modes:
The notebooks have similar results at the low quality settings, but the Radeon Mobility X700 wins the test for the Ferrari at the higher settings. The results of the Acer Ferrari 4005WLMi are no worse than you get with some desktop gaming computers!
The results of the Unreal Tournament 2003 test confirm our point that the new Ferrari from Acer is quite a gaming computer. <%BANNER[banner_468x30]%>
